The Earth in Her Hands: 75 Extraordinary Women Working in the World of Plants, a new book by Jennifer Jewell, focuses in a wholly unique way on how horticulture intersects with our everyday world and on women whose work has enriched and expanded these intersections in the last 25 years.

Jewell explores and celebrates how the plant world is improved by greater representation of women generally but also by diversity amongst those women – chronicling how working in the world of plants is a more viable and creative career path for women than ever before and how the plant-work world is demonstrating greater social and environmental impact and responsibility, in large part due to women’s contributions.

About the Author

Jennifer Jewell is the creator/host of Cultivating Place, an award-winning public radio program and podcast on natural history and the human impulse to garden. Her first book, The Earth In Her Hands, 75 Extraordinary Women Working in the World of Plants, centering women transforming horticulture around the world, is due out in early 2020 from Timber Press.
